JAMES J. PAAPEnbsp; Jim James J. Paape of Pewaukee went home to be with our Lord on Saturday September 20 2008 after a valiant two year battle with cancer. He was 50 years old. Jim was born July 15 1958 in Chilton the son of Floyd and Barbara Toth Paape. Jim was a 1976 graduate of Cedar Grove High School a proud graduate of Marquette University and longtime employee of ATamp;T. Jim had a passion for collecting music especially The Beatles and all their memorabilia. One of his greatest accomplishments was authoring a children's book titled Hailey's Big Day.
